제품 설명

DL-O-Phosphoserine is a normal metabolite in human biofluids and is a mixture of phosphoserine with two stereochemical structures (D-type and L-type O-phospho-serine). O-phospho-L-serine is a competitive inhibitor of serine racemase and phagocytosis. O-phospho-L-serine inhibits the enzymatic reaction by competing with the active site of serine racemase, thereby affecting the production of D-serine. O-phospho-L-serine also mimics the phosphatidylserine head group, binds to the phosphatidylserine receptor, interferes with phagocytic signal transduction, and partially blocks the phagocytosis of apoptotic cells by cells. O-phospho-L-serin can be used in the research of retinal regeneration, bone repair, and insect growth and development[1][2].

IC50 & Target

Human Endogenous Metabolite

 

In Vitro

O-phospho-L-serin shows inhibitory activity agasint serine racemase in a concentration-dependent manner, with the enzyme reaction inhibition rate of approximately 20% at 2 mM concentration[3].

In Vivo

O-phospho-L-serin can be used in retinal research to explore the regulatory mechanism of Müller glial cell proliferation and photoreceptor regeneration; in bone repair research, to evaluate the effects on bone cement performance and bone healing; in insect research, to identify the role of D-serine in insect growth and development. In the zebrafish light-damaged retinal model experiment, O-phospho-L-serin (20 mM, 0.5 μL; iv; injected before light treatment; single dose) can significantly reduce the number of proliferating cell nuclear antigen (PCNA)-positive Müller glial cells 51 hours after light damage, and inhibit the regeneration of cones in the light-damaged retina, but has no significant effect on the number of light-induced photoreceptor cell death[1].
In a miniature pig mandibular bone defect model experiment, a modified bone cement prepared by surgical implantation of a mixture of O-phospho-L-serin (Biozement D (2 g)-collagen-I (2.5%)-phosphoserine (50 mg)) was administered. Compared with the unmodified bone cement, the treated group had a higher absorption rate and bone regeneration rate, which effectively promoted bone healing[2].
In a silkworm growth and development experiment, O-phospho-L-serin (20 mM, 1 mL; added to feed; daily administration, from first to fifth instar larvae) delayed the development of silkworm larvae by about 6 days, significantly reduced the survival rate of larvae, and reduced the D-serine level in larvae until the cocooning stage compared with the control group[3].

Animal Model: Zebrafish retinal light damage model[1]
Dosage: 0.65% saline containing either 20 mM O-phospho-L-serine (L-SOP), 0.5 μL
Administration: Intravitreally injection via Hamilton syringe; single dose
Result: Decreased the number of PCNA-positive Müller glia 51 hours after light damage.
Inhibited the regeneration of cone photoreceptors in the light-damaged retina.
There was no significant difference in the number of light-induced photoreceptor cell deaths between the O-phospho-L-serin-injected group and the control group 24 hours after light treatment.
